ZIP Code 58643: frequently asked questions

What is the median home value in ZIP Code 58643?
The median home value in ZIP Code 58643 is $51,300, lower than 90% of U.S. ZIP codes.
How much is property tax in ZIP Code 58643?
The median annual property tax in ZIP Code 58643 is $233, an effective rate of 0% of home value.
Is ZIP Code 58643 expensive to live in?
Homes in ZIP Code 58643 cost about 0.82× the median household income, lower than 88% of U.S. ZIP codes.
What is the average rent in ZIP Code 58643?
The median gross rent in ZIP Code 58643 is $513 a month, lower than 76% of U.S. ZIP codes.
What is the weather like in ZIP Code 58643?
ZIP Code 58643 averages 43.5°F year-round, summer highs near 81.9°F, winter lows around 9.2°F (NOAA 1991–2020 normals). It sees about 39.1 inches of snow a year.
Is ZIP Code 58643 at risk of flooding or natural disasters?
ZIP Code 58643's FEMA National Risk Index score is 47.1 (lower than 70% of U.S. ZIP codes). Its greatest modeled natural hazard is hail.
